Red Wines: 
 Red wines include varieties such as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, and Pinot Noir. They generally pair well with richer dishes like beef or lamb. According to wine experts Galloni and Suckling (2020), the tannins in red wines soften the flavors of fatty meats, enhancing the overall taste experience.
- 
White Wines: 
 White wines, such as Chardonnay, Sauvignon Blanc, and Riesling, complement lighter fare, including fish and chicken. Wine Specialist, Karen MacNeil (2015), emphasizes that the acidity in white wines helps balance the flavors in these dishes, making for a harmonious combination.
- 
Rosé Wines: 
 Rosé wines are adaptable and pair well with various cuisines, making them suitable for summer cruises. The versatility of rosé allows it to accompany salads, light pastas, and grilled vegetables effortlessly. As noted by wine critic Jon Bonné (2018), rosé offers a perfect bridge for flavor profiles between white and red wines.
- 
Sparkling Wines: 
 Sparkling wines, including Champagne and Prosecco, are often reserved for special occasions. Their effervescence acts as a palate cleanser, making them excellent with appetizers and rich dishes alike. Wine expert Andrew Jefford (2021) points out that bubbles in sparkling wines enhance food pairing by contrasting textures.
- 
Dessert Wines: 
 Dessert wines, like Port and Sauternes, serve as a delightful conclusion to meals. They pair exceptionally well with sweet desserts and cheeses. According to Jessica Harris (2019), the sweetness in these wines complements desserts, creating a satisfying end to a dining experience.

When Is the Optimal Season to Experience Food and Wine Cruises on the Snake River?
The optimal season to experience food and wine cruises on the Snake River is during the late spring to early fall, specifically from May to October. This period boasts pleasant weather and vibrant scenery, enhancing the overall experience. During these months, local wineries and culinary events flourish, offering a variety of tastings and specialty meals. Participants enjoy fresh seasonal ingredients and beautiful landscapes. This timing allows travelers to fully appreciate the combination of gourmet cuisine and scenic river views, making it the ideal season for such cruises.
